Facts Summary
The assessee, M/s Shiv Naresh Sports Pvt. Ltd., engaged in manufacturing and trading of sportswear and sports goods, filed its return of income for Assessment Year 2017-18 declaring a total income of Rs.2,90,49,410/-. The case was selected for scrutiny assessment, and a notice was issued to the assessee to explain the source of cash deposits of Rs.2,22,94,000/- made during the demonetization period. Legal Issues
- 1. Whether the cash deposit of Rs.2,22,94,000/- made during demonetization should be treated as unexplained credit under Section 68 of the Income Tax Act, 1961.
- 2. Whether the disallowance of deduction under Section 80JJAA to the tune of Rs.18,57,092/- was justified.
